Description of problem:

"✓" and "✗" appear as squares in PDF builds. Works in HTML.


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):

* Red Hat Enterprise Linux Client release 5.2 (Tikanga)
* publican-0.37-0.el5
* saxon-6.5.5-1jpp.3.el5
* fop-0.95-0.2.beta1.rh1.el5
* evince-0.6.0-8.el5
* Firefox 3.0.1 (from <http://www.mozilla.com/en-US/>)

How reproducible:

Always.

Steps to Reproduce:

1. Use "&check;" and "&cross;" in a document.
2. make html-en-US; make pdf-en-US
  
Actual results:

* check and cross characters appear in HTML build.
* squares where check and cross characters should be in PDF build.

See results.tar.gz for HTML and PDF output images.

Expected results:
* check and cross characters in PDF, please.

Additional info:

* issue is not brand-dependent.

* occurs when used in and out of tables.

* the HTML and HTML-single outputs from a document with "&check;" and "&cross;" are XHTML 1.0 Strict according to <http://validator.w3.org/>.

Comment 2 Jeff Fearn 🐞 2008-10-06 06:17:37 UTC
The check and cross entities are not in the liberation fonts. Since FOP can not do per glyph font selection the PDF can not fall back to another font like the HTML renderers can.

It may be possible to use a tag or attribute specifically to override the font used, however this would be messy so you'd need to get some community consensus on how that would be done.

It may be easier to get the liberation maintainers to add these glyphs to the font :)

Comment 3 Jeff Fearn 🐞 2008-10-12 23:51:50 UTC
This is not a bug in publican and should be fixed in either the font or FOP. Please open a bug against either of those components if you feel it's required.
